본문 바로가기
실생활에 도움을 주는 정보

API 연동 방법 5가지 실전 구현 전략

by It-Money 2026. 4. 10.

API 연동 방법을 2026년 기준으로 정리했습니다. REST API 구조부터 실전 구현 전략까지 개발자가 꼭 알아야 할 핵심 내용을 확인하세요.

 

최근 다양한 서비스가 서로 연결되면서 API 연동의 중요성이 크게 증가하고 있습니다. 단순한 데이터 요청을 넘어 서비스 간 협업을 가능하게 하는 핵심 기술로 자리잡고 있습니다. 저 역시 여러 프로젝트에서 API를 활용하면서 개발 속도가 크게 향상되는 경험을 했습니다. 2026년 기준으로 API 활용 능력은 개발자의 기본 역량으로 평가되고 있습니다. 오늘은 API 연동 방법을 실전 기준으로 이해하기 쉽게 정리해보겠습니다.

 

API 기본 개념 이해

API는 Application Programming Interface의 약자로, 서로 다른 시스템이 데이터를 주고받을 수 있도록 하는 인터페이스입니다. 예를 들어 날씨 정보, 결제 시스템, 로그인 기능 등을 외부 API를 통해 쉽게 구현할 수 있습니다. 최근 6개월 사이 다양한 SaaS 서비스에서 API 제공이 확대되고 있습니다. 기본 개념을 이해하면 다양한 서비스와 연결이 가능합니다.

REST API 구조

REST API는 가장 널리 사용되는 API 방식입니다. HTTP 프로토콜을 기반으로 GET, POST, PUT, DELETE 등의 메서드를 사용합니다. URL을 통해 자원을 식별하고 요청을 처리합니다. JSON 형식으로 데이터를 주고받는 것이 일반적입니다. 구조를 이해하면 다양한 API를 쉽게 활용할 수 있습니다.

API 연동 방식

API 연동은 크게 클라이언트와 서버 간 통신으로 이루어집니다. 클라이언트는 요청을 보내고 서버는 응답을 반환합니다. 인증 방식으로는 API 키, OAuth 등이 사용됩니다. 보안을 위해 인증 절차가 필수입니다. 요청과 응답 구조를 이해하는 것이 중요합니다.

실전 구현 전략

실제 API 연동에서는 에러 처리와 데이터 검증이 중요합니다. 네트워크 오류나 응답 지연에 대비해야 합니다. 또한 API 문서를 꼼꼼히 확인하는 것이 필요합니다. 최근에는 SDK와 자동화 도구를 활용해 개발 효율을 높이고 있습니다. 테스트 환경을 활용해 안정성을 확보하는 것도 중요합니다.

자주 묻는 질문

질문 답변
API는 무료인가요? 일부는 무료, 일부는 유료입니다.
초보자도 가능한가요? 기초부터 학습하면 충분히 가능합니다.
보안은 어떻게 하나요? 인증 키와 HTTPS를 사용합니다.
어떤 언어로 구현하나요? 파이썬, 자바스크립트 등 다양한 언어가 가능합니다.

 

추가 FAQ

Q1. API 문서는 어디서 확인하나요?
공식 개발자 문서를 참고합니다.

Q2. 테스트는 어떻게 하나요?
Postman과 같은 도구를 사용합니다.

Q3. 속도는 중요한가요?
응답 속도는 사용자 경험에 영향을 줍니다.

Q4. 가장 중요한 요소는 무엇인가요?
요청 구조와 데이터 이해입니다.

 

이상으로 API 연동 방법과 실전 구현 전략을 정리해보았습니다. 저 역시 다양한 API를 활용하면서 개발 속도가 크게 향상되는 경험을 했습니다. 중요한 것은 이론보다 실습입니다. 간단한 API부터 직접 연동해보면서 경험을 쌓아보시기 바랍니다.